Stamps and Papers and Inks…Oh, My!

Stamps: None
Papers:  Whisper White Thick Cardstock (4-1/4″ x 11″), Gold Foil (4-1/4″ x 5-1/2″, scrap), Sparkle Glimmer Paper (4″ x 5-1/4″, 4″ x 1-1/2″, 2-1/2″ x 1″, scraps),  Joyous Noel Glimmer Paper (Tranquil Tide – 1-1/2″ x 3-3/4″, Merry Merlot – scrap)
Inks: None
Other: Big Shot, Bottles & Bubbles Framelits, Celebrate You Thinlits, Little Numbers (retired), Fine-Tip Glue Pen, SNAIL adhesive, Stampin’ Dimensionals, Tear & Tape Adhesive

Festive Friday Tutorial
Your Step-by-Step Guide

1.  Score the Whisper White Thick cardstock at 5-1/2″ to form the card base.  Crease using a bone folder.

2.  Adhere cardstock to the card base in this order:  Gold Foil, Sparkle Glimmer Paper, Black Foil.

3.  Die cut the word Celebrate from Sparkle Glimmer Paper using the Celebrate You thinlits. Adhere to the card front as shown.  Die cut the numbers from Sparkle Glimmer Paper.  Adhere to the card front. NOTE:  I used the retired Little Numbers thinlits.  However, if you do not have these,  use your favorite word processing program and print off appropriately sized numbers. Use these as a template, and cut out your own sparkly digits!

4.  Using the Bottles & Bubbles framelits, die cut the following items: Tranquil Tide Glimmer Paper – large bottle;  Gold Foil – bottle neck, cap; Sparkle Glimmer Paper – bubbles, label; Merry Merlot Glimmer Paper – heart.

5.  Construct the bottle, and adhere to the card base using dimensionals. Add the bubbles.

The Stampin’ Schach Design Tips

I’ll admit it. I love today’s card. This is such a pretty color combination.  The gold foil plays well with both the red and green, lending it warmth.  And what can I say…the Swirls & Curls Textured Impressions Embossing Folder adds such beautiful texture.

red and green holiday card

This card is a snap to make!  Here are the details:

  • The card base is a piece of 4-1/4″ x 11″ Thick Whisper White cardstock, which I scored at 5-1/2″.
  • Using the Detailed Deer thinlits, I cut the deer out of a piece of 4-1/4″ x 5-1/2″ Gold Foil.  I then adhered this piece to the card base, and saved the deer.
  • The Shaded Spruce layer is 3-7/8″ x 5-1/8″.   The Real Red banner is 3-7/8″ x 1″.   Both of these pieces were embossed with the Swirls & Curls folder.
  • The designer paper panel is 2″ x 3-5/8″, matted onto a piece of 2-1/8″ x 3-3/4″ Real Red cardstock. It was adhered to the card base using dimensionals.
  • The deer is “popped” up on dimensionals.
  • Five red rhinestones add a touch of bling.
